摘要: In this work, the cure characteristics of nature rubber (NR) dried by microwave and hot-air were analyzed by using Vulcameter. The effect of curing temperature on induction period (t(C10)), optimum cure point (t(C90)), maximum Torque (M-H) and minimum induced torque (M-L) were studied. The results showed that the t(C10), t(C90) and M-L of NR dried by hot-air were bigger than those of NR dried by microwave, however, the MH of former was bigger. And the t(C10), t(C90) of NR dried by microwave or hot-air can fitted Arrhenius equation well, the K-1, K-2 and K of Arrhenius equation coefficient for NR dried by microwave were all bigger than those of NR dried by hot-air. With the increasing of curing temperature, the M-H of NR dried by microwave or hot-air decreased gradually and its trend was well satisfied with linear relationship, and the M-Ho of NR dried by microwave was bigger than hot-air drying.
